Transaction 8aea13b7d2f74c274b620e293be7239ab3139b02a7e00b145cbe068b95a4e0d8
1 Input
1 Output
-
8aea13b7d2f74c274b620e293be7239ab3139b02a7e00b145cbe068b95a4e0d8:0
- value
- 66358990
- script pubkey
- OP_0 OP_PUSHBYTES_20 e5bf3e4a93c1ff3d0c783c0e2d9d38cc057effee
- address
- bc1quklnuj5nc8ln6rrc8s8zm8fceszhallweynryg